Transaction 5742557370f7e5abe1b5de594591f689c0e55a2257526cc76a9d1b666b6c6b94
1 Input
1 Output
-
5742557370f7e5abe1b5de594591f689c0e55a2257526cc76a9d1b666b6c6b94:0
- value
- 889220
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ab8812d70a5939cfaf719849d23fa368f1fb50e5
- address
- bc1q4wyp94c2tyuultm3npyay0ardrclk589xc962a